In 1969, the Keizerswaard shopping centre was opened by Prince Claus. For that time, the shopping centre was very modern. During the 12,5 year anniversary of the shopping centre, the Keizerswaard shopkeepers' association gave this work of art as a gift. The sculpture of two types of marble was initially placed in the centre, which was not yet covered. Later, near the roof, the statue was placed outside the shopping centre near the entrance to the parking deck. It is unknown who made this non-figurative sculpture of grey and white marble.
